NFT Platform Highlight Launches on Ethereum Network

Reading time: < 1 minute

Highlight, an artificial intelligence based generative artistic NFT platform, was launched on the Ethereum network on July 26.

Art creators have the advantage of receiving 100% commission from token transactions, as Highlight does not charge any commissions for authors, and the buyers bear the transaction fees.

Furthermore, tokens are fully owned by the artists and can be used freely. In collaboration with several generative artists, such as Melissa Wiederrecht, James Merrill, Holger Lippmann, and Leander Herzog, Highlight’s purpose is to make the platform the most inclusive one in the crypto art space.

Several features will be added in the coming year, including credit card payment, email login, and physical print orders, all of which are geared towards expanding the crypto art community.

In May last year, the company was successfully able to raise $11 million in a funding round led by Haun Ventures.

Other participants included 1kx, Polygon Studios, Coinbase Ventures, SciFi VC, and Thirty Five Ventures.

In June, Sotheby’s also announced a Gen Art Program auction for works of generative artists, which uses blockchain technologies.
